  • CLTC Racquets Camp (Full Day)

    Sport · Craiglockhart Leisure & Tennis Centre, 177 Colinton Road, EH14 1BZ

    by Edinburgh Leisure

    CLTC Racquets Camp (Full Day)

    Craiglockhart Leisure & Tennis Centre, 177 Colinton Road, EH14 1BZ

    Ages 8–14Sport

    A Holiday Racquets Camp at Craiglockhart Tennis Centre, giving kids aged 8 to 14 years the chance to try out a wide range of racquet sports including tennis, badminton, pickleball and squash. Runs from 10am - 4pm. Designed for children who love racquet sports, this 10am – 4pm holiday club offers an extraordinary opportunity to explore a variety of games including tennis, badminton, squash, and pickleball. Kids aged 8 – 14 years can enjoy a dynamic and engaging program that not only enhances their athletic skills but also fosters teamwork, sportsmanship, and a love for physical activity. Under the guidance of professional coaches children will receive training and participate in friendly competitions that cater to all skill levels. Known for its superb facilities, Craiglockhart Tennis Centre provides the perfect setting for this exciting camp. Whether your child is a beginner looking to try something new or a more advanced player aiming to refine their techniques, the camp promises an unforgettable experience filled with fun, learning, and camaraderie.   • Holiday Youth Club at EICA Ratho (5×2 hours)

    Sport · EICA Ratho, South Platt Hill, EH28 8AA

    by Edinburgh Leisure

    Holiday Youth Club at EICA Ratho (5×2 hours)

    EICA Ratho, South Platt Hill, EH28 8AA

    Ages 13–17Sport

    5 x 2 hour sessions at EICA Ratho for children aged 13-17, during the school holidays. Our Youth Holiday Club is an action‑packed, confidence‑boosting week built for young people aged 13 to 17 who love adventure and want to take their climbing to the next level. Over five exciting sessions, participants dive into a dynamic mix of roped climbing and bouldering inside one of the world’s largest climbing arenas — the perfect place to challenge themselves, develop new skills, and discover what they’re capable of. Guided by our experienced, friendly coaches, every session focuses on fun, progress, and personal achievement. Teens will learn technique, build strength, tackle new routes, and work together in a supportive environment where encouragement comes naturally and confidence grows quickly. From pushing boundaries to making lasting friendships, this is an unforgettable holiday experience for any young person ready to climb, explore, and have a brilliant time doing it. The Youth Holiday Club consists of 5 sessions of 2 hours, running from 6pm to 8pm, Monday to Friday.
